Are trap lighters safe to use around pets and children?

When using trap lighters around pets and children, it's essential to exercise caution and follow some basic safety guidelines. Trap lighters, also known as lighter refills or novelty lighters, are designed for use with specific types of lighting equipment, such as propane torches or lanterns. However, their small size and potentially hazardous materials can make them a risk if not handled properly around children or pets.To minimize the risks, keep trap lighters out of reach of children and pets when not in use. If you need to use one around family members or pets, take necessary precautions such as using it in a well-ventilated area, keeping a fire extinguisher nearby, and being mindful of any potential ignition sources (e.g., flammable materials). It's also crucial to follow the manufacturer's instructions for each specific product, as some trap lighters may have special safety considerations.

How often should I clean my trap lighter to ensure it works properly?

Regular cleaning of your trap lighter is essential to maintain its performance and prevent any issues that may affect its functionality. The frequency of cleaning depends on how often you use your trap lighter. If it's used frequently, such as in a commercial setting or for personal use several times a week, it should be cleaned every 1-2 weeks. On the other hand, if it's only used occasionally, cleaning once every 4-6 weeks may be sufficient.When cleaning your trap lighter, make sure to follow the manufacturer's instructions and take necessary safety precautions. Typically, you'll need to turn off and unplug the device before using a soft-bristled brush or cloth to remove any debris, dust, or buildup. You can also use a damp cloth for more thorough cleaning, but be cautious not to get any electrical components wet. Additionally, check your trap lighter's manual for specific recommendations on maintenance and upkeep. By keeping your trap lighter clean and well-maintained, you'll ensure it continues to work efficiently and effectively.
